Kaynağa Gözat

登录过滤禁用用户

zhuang 8 ay önce
ebeveyn
işleme
a912137b81

+ 2 - 1
business-common/src/main/java/com/rongwei/bscommon/sys/service/impl/ZhcxLoginServiceImpl.java

@@ -80,7 +80,8 @@ public class ZhcxLoginServiceImpl implements ZhcxLoginService {
         LambdaQueryWrapper<SysUserDo> queryWrapper = Wrappers.lambdaQuery();
         queryWrapper.and(i -> i.eq(SysUserDo::getAccount, account).
                 or().eq(SysUserDo::getMobile, account).
-                or().eq(SysUserDo::getEmail, account));
+                or().eq(SysUserDo::getEmail, account))
+                .ne(SysUserDo::getEnabled, "0");
         SysUserDo sysUserDo = sysUserService.getOne(queryWrapper);
         if (sysUserDo == null || StringUtils.isEmpty(sysUserDo.getId())) {
             return R.error("用户名密码不正确");